Arrhythmia refers to an irregular heartbeat or abnormal heart rhythm, where the heart beats too fast, too slow, or irregularly. This condition disrupts the heart's normal electrical impulses that coordinate the heartbeat, leading to various symptoms and potential complications. Arrhythmias can range from benign and asymptomatic to severe and life-threatening. The causes of arrhythmias are diverse and include structural heart problems, such as heart disease or congenital heart defects, as well as imbalances in electrolytes, such as potassium or calcium. Other contributing factors include high blood pressure, coronary artery disease, heart valve disorders, and conditions affecting the heart's electrical system, such as atrial fibrillation or ventricular tachycardia. Lifestyle factors, including excessive caffeine or alcohol consumption, stress, and certain medications, can also trigger or exacerbate arrhythmias.
Treatment for arrhythmia depends on the type, severity, and underlying cause of the condition. For many individuals, managing arrhythmia involves lifestyle changes and medications. Antiarrhythmic drugs, such as beta-blockers, calcium channel blockers, or other specific agents, can help regulate heart rhythm and control symptoms. In cases where medications are not effective, or if the arrhythmia is severe, procedures like cardioversion or catheter ablation may be recommended. Cardioversion uses electrical shocks to restore normal heart rhythm, while catheter ablation involves using radiofrequency energy to destroy problematic heart tissue that causes arrhythmias. For some individuals, implantation of a pacemaker or an implantable cardioverter-defibrillator (ICD) may be necessary to help regulate the heart's rhythm and prevent life-threatening arrhythmias. Addressing underlying conditions, such as managing high blood pressure or coronary artery disease, is also crucial in treating arrhythmias. It is essential for individuals experiencing symptoms of arrhythmia, such as palpitations, dizziness, or chest pain, to seek medical evaluation for appropriate diagnosis and treatment.
